Ephesians 6:18 (NLT) There is no such thing as unanswered prayer. God may not always answer the way you like, but he always answers prayer in one of four ways: When your request is not right, God says, âNo.â God is not going to give you something that’s harmful for you. He only gives you his best! He sometimes says ânoâ because your request does not match his best for you. When youâre not right, God says, âGrow.â Maybe God wants to give you somethingâmaybe even a blessing so big you canât imagine itâbut youâre not ready for the responsibility. It could even cause stress in your life if he gave it to you now. Donât stop praying! Keep reading Godâs Word and making Christ your first pursuit. When the timing’s not right, God says, âSlow.â Habakkuk 2:3 says, “The time approaches when the vision will be fulfilled. If it seems slow, do not despair, for these things will surely come to pass. Just be patient! They will not be overdue a single day!” (TLB) It’s coming, but it’s not here yet. God wants to take it slow, until you’re ready to handle it. Growth often needs to be paced. And it always takes time. When your request and the timing and your character are all lined up, God says, âGo.â Ephesians 6:18 says, “Pray in the Spirit at all times and on every occasion. Stay alert and be persistent in your prayers” (NLT). You donât pray persistently because youâre trying to convince God. You pray persistently so that youâre ready when God says, âGo.â Always believe that God is going to answer your prayer. It might not always be the answer you want or expect, but it will always be for your good and for Godâs glory. Listen to Pastor Rickâs daily audio teaching at [PastorRick.com]( Did someone forward this devotional to you? [Subscribe to Pastor Rick Warren's Daily Devotional.]( As the founding pastor of Saddleback Church with his wife Kay, Dr. Rick Warren leads a 30,000-member congregation in California with campuses in major cities around the world. As an author, his book [The Purpose Driven Life]( is one of the best-selling nonfiction books in publishing history. It has been translated into 74 languages and sold more than 50 million copies in all formats. His book [The Purpose Driven Church]( was named one of the 100 Christian books that changed the century. Rick also founded [The PEACE Plan]( to address five global issuesâspiritual emptiness, self-serving leadership, poverty, disease, and illiteracyâthrough the power of ordinary people in the local church.
